Output 6883443708b801bf078cc89fab989975c3e0fe03cfd5dd1e2f0a7a54c3627293:28

value
289855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54710c8e21ee9fab1b16b406e9964a7bdd05c4e9 OP_EQUAL
address
39PW7Sdk9reBqf3iiVuDxzpKdDQM1KJktD
transaction
6883443708b801bf078cc89fab989975c3e0fe03cfd5dd1e2f0a7a54c3627293
spent
true